Klimatická odolnosť už dávno nie je len experiment v architektúre. Je a bude súčasťou každodenného navrhovania budov, verejných priestorov a miest. Architekt dnes potrebuje rozumieť nielen forme, ale aj prehrievaniu, vode, vetraniu, stavebnej fyzike, materiálom, bezpečnosti, technológiám a obnoviteľným zdrojom v meniacom sa podnebí. Naša budúcnosť stojí a padá na vzdelávaní budúcich lídrov klimatickej odolnosti.

1.

URGENCY OF CLIMATE CHANGE

The climate threat calls for the immediate activation of experts across all sectors — especially young people, the future creators of our living environment.

2.

NEW COMPLEX TECHNOLOGIES

The technological complexity of buildings, stricter energy and quality standards, and the growing integration of architecture with technology are placing ever-increasing demands on the professional preparedness of architects.

3.

EVOLVING NEEDS IN EDUCATION

The education system struggles to respond flexibly to the rapidly changing content demands brought on by the climate crisis — and equally to the evolving forms of learning that align with the expectations of today’s young generation.

4.

LACK OF TECHNICIANS
 

Technical education is facing low interest from young students, which results in a shortage of designers in practice and at the same time increases the demands on architects’ technical skills in the field of building technologies
